Housing & Dwellings in Eidsvold

Where and how people live — the homes, how they are held, and what they cost.

Typical housing costs are much lower than most areas in Eidsvold (L), where the usual weekly rent is just $140. This affordability is reflected in the ownership patterns, with over 40% of homes owned outright. While detached houses remain the most common choice, the area has seen a significant rise in the proportion of renters since 2011.

Housing costs

Rents, mortgages and crowding.

Rental and mortgage costs are far below state and national figures. The typical monthly home loan payment has fallen sharply to $780 since 2011, while the usual weekly rent dropped to $140 from $288 in 2016.

Owning & renting

How homes are owned or rented.

Ownership is common, with 40.7% of homes owned outright, which is well above the national figure of 31%. However, the share of households renting has risen sharply to 35.3%, a figure well above the Australian average.

Types of homes

Houses, townhouses, apartments and bedrooms.

Separate houses make up 81.4% of the housing stock, which is well above the state and national proportions. Interestingly, homes with three or more bedrooms are far below the national figure, falling to 57.5% since 2011.
